On Thu, Apr 25, 2019 at 08:59:56PM -0600, Theo de Raadt wrote:
> > + argv = alloca((n + 1) * sizeof(*argv));
>
> Our source tree is exceedingly sparing in the use of alloca().
> This will not do.
Was staying as close as possible to exec.c, but avoiding alloca is
preferable; replaced with reallocarray. err message is "reallocarray" to
match style with the calloc call in the same file.
